Ticket #—Facilities: Basement archive access, Mosswick Building.

Visiting contractors from Dunthorpe Shelving are fitting new racking in the basement archive this week. Work hours 08:00–17:00. Sign in at the loading dock, wear hi-vis, and keep the fire door clear at all times. No boxes are to be moved without the archivist present. The archive door keypad takes the contractor code below.

turnstile pass: bdg-YEOZLM-79341408

**Alert: KioskWatchdogRestartLoop**

The Fernwhistle kiosk watchdog has restarted the shell app more than five times in ten minutes on at least one unit. Usually indicates a corrupt cache or failed content sync. Check device logs before forcing a reimage. Triage steps and the restart-loop decision tree are on the internal page below.

runbook for tagug-hafog: https://jira.lumiclabs.internal/projects/pages/pages/9773c0d8

The Brackenline gateway has tripped its circuit breaker against the upstream Fernmarket Pricing API after five consecutive timeouts within the sliding window. Traffic is currently served from the stale-quote cache, which is safe for up to thirty minutes. Do not proceed with the scheduled release until the breaker closes. Current breaker state and reset procedure are shown on the page below.

runbook for kajog-kadup: https://confluence.novaclabs.local/board/repo/spaces/projects/e0b9f8ebae34f889